I was thinking: Copy a piece of crochet material, save it as a pattern, then on the image use the crochet pattern and ( to change the color) add a colored layer mask to it, set the hue to hard light ( so it would keep the original's details while changing the color-- like the tut on how to make she-hulk). OR, I wonder if I could just do it the old fashioned way: Copy and paste a portion of a crochet image directly to a new layer over say, the bikini area, and adjust the size and shape by just using Elipt tool, free transform/warp/distort and the eraser. That way, I should be able to achieve a realistic crochet material look with less effort. Atleast I hope so.
